What does leave-taking mean?
Leave-taking means The process of saying goodbye..
Pronunciation varies by accent · noun
The process of saying goodbye..
The diplomat's formal leave-taking took up most of the day.
“After the leave-taking of the king, war broke out between us and the Swedes.”
As a mother and a middle manager, Sasha had given a lot of thought to the issue of leave-taking.
